TICKET-2087: Connection failures when the Crumwell storefront evaluates the 2 p.m. order cutoff. The cutoff check queries the bakery schedule table directly, and the pool exhausts under lunch traffic, so late orders slip through. Short-term fix: raise the pool size and add a retry. To reproduce locally, point your client at the following.

database URL for kahif-fahaf: redis://eliax_svc:yN@db-bcc9.ordinhq.internal:5432/aldok

## Artifact Signing — SDK Parity Notes (Weekly Sync)

Kestrel SDK for Android reached parity with the Swift client this sprint: offline queueing, batched telemetry, and retry semantics now match. Both SDKs ship as signed artifacts from the same pipeline. Remaining gap: background sync throttling, targeted next sprint. Verify both release bundles before tagging. Both artifacts validate against the shared signing key below.

signing key of kawig-fafog = bky19_6Fypv1qws7J8qJtaYjX

Ticket: Wiki role enforcement gap in Scribblemere. Users granted the "viewer" role on a space can still edit pages created before the RBAC migration, because legacy pages lack an ACL record and fall through to the permissive default. Fix should backfill ACLs during the next maintenance window and flip the default to deny. Reproduced on staging by Priya's team in the Oakmarsh tenant. The affected server was running the build shown below.

session token of kahog-bahif = htk9_f63daec35

## Runbook: Pixelgrove EXIF Scrubber — Pre-release Checks

Before cutting a release, verify that the scrubber strips all metadata classes, including GPS, serial numbers, and embedded thumbnails, across JPEG, TIFF, and HEIC fixtures. Run the golden-image suite twice: once with the default profile and once with the strict profile, and diff the outputs byte-for-byte against the approved baselines. Do not promote the build if any fixture retains a maker-note segment. The release candidate must be validated against the exact values shown below.

settings of tagag-fafof:
holiel:
  pin: 4034
  tenant: norys
  seal: seal_c0ae53f1
  metrics_host: metrics.holiel.zarqelcorp.example
  standby_team: drumir
  escalation: sorius-aldath
  nonce: b972ce